It almost feels like Christmas, when you look at the list of names of the 28 riders, who'll travel on November 20th to Berlin for the World Cup Skateboarding Event & international BMX Contest. They all will fight in the category “Street” for a nice chunk of price money and the much sought after title. The live sound will be delivered by Incubus, Zebrahead and fiN. The earlier announced “Alkaline Trio” can´t make it due to an injury of singer Matt.

We all can look forward to an action packed day in Berlin, for that's when the Telekom Extreme Playgrounds open their gates for the 5th time to welcome 28 world-class extreme sport pros from around the world.
